Course Content

• History of Genocide and Mass Atrocities
• International Law and the Prevention of Genocide
• The Responsibility to Protect (R2P) Doctrine
• Case Studies in Genocide: Rwanda, Srebrenica, Darfur
• Genocide, Crimes Against Humanity & War Crimes: Legal Distinctions
• International Criminal Tribunals and Courts (ICTY, ICTR, ICC)
• The Role of Civil Society in Preventing Genocide
• Early Warning Signs and Risk Assessment for Genocide
• Post-Genocide Reconciliation and Justice
• Psychological Impact of Genocide and Trauma-Informed Responses
